Once your tank is at 0 psi and there is no more water coming out of the hose, your … Web11 Apr 2024 · A pump fills the tank with well water until the remaining air compresses enough to reach a specified pressure, measured as pounds per square inch (psi). When the pressure inside the tank reaches the psi the tank is set to hold, the water stops. When you open a faucet, the pressure in the tank pushes water through the pipes. noaction nolife https://zigglezag.com

Direct Pressure Underground … WebJust turn the power off to the pump and then run the water to ensure that there is no longer any water pressure left. You can then use a tire pressure gauge to check out the valve that is on top of your tank. It should be about 2 PSI less than the lower or cut-in pressure. IE: If the well turns on at 30 and shuts off at 50, it should have 28 ...

Diaphragm pressure tanks consist of two separate chambers: one for compressed air and another for water. A rubber diaphragm is permanently attached to the sides of the tank to separate water from air. It rises and falls with the water level. As water is pumped into the tank, the diaphragm is pushed up to the compressed ... nursing scholarship rubricWebIdaho Fish and Game (Idaho): Campground drinking water underground storage tank / 4,000 gallons.
